First, it's crucial to understand that not every mortgage lender is approved to offer USDA loans. These are specialized government-backed loans, and lenders must be approved by the USDA to originate them. In a smaller community like Ransom, you might not find a USDA-approved lender right on Main Street, but you will find experienced Kentucky-based lenders who understand our specific market. Your search should focus on lenders familiar with Pulaski County and the surrounding area, as they will be experts in determining if a property you love meets the USDA's eligibility criteria, which are based on population density and income limits for our region.
Here’s your actionable plan: Start by visiting the official USDA Rural Development website for Kentucky. They have an online tool to confirm that your desired property in the Ransom area is in an eligible zone—which is highly likely. More importantly, they provide a definitive list of approved lenders. This is your gold standard. From there, seek out lenders who have a proven track record with these loans. Ask potential lenders directly: "How many USDA loans do you close in Kentucky annually?" Their answer will tell you if they have the necessary expertise.
A key regional consideration is Kentucky's specific income limits, which vary by county and household size. For Pulaski County, these limits are generous and designed to assist moderate-income families. A knowledgeable local lender will help you calculate your adjusted annual income to ensure you qualify. Furthermore, while the home must be your primary residence, Kentucky's USDA program can be a perfect fit for many of the single-family homes and properties available in and around Ransom.
Your practical tip: Be prepared for the property itself to be a star player. The USDA appraisal is a bit more stringent than a conventional loan appraisal; it ensures the home is safe, sound, and sanitary. A lender familiar with our area's older farmhouses or rural construction will be invaluable in setting expectations and guiding you toward a property that will pass muster.
